Solid record with iffy EPs

The "Machina II" album (aka the 2LP set) is a strong album but not nearly as good as the first five Pumpkins albums, with a dearth of truly interesting or emotional songs, though we are treated to gems like "Dross", "Home", and "In My Body". The 3 EPs, meanwhile, are largely filler and outtakes for hardcore fans only, though the songs "Vanity" and "Speed Kills" should have been on the Machina II album, if not Machina I. "Let Me Give the World To You" is good too. Personally, I am not a fan of the lo-fi production style, and this is obviously compounded by poorly-sourced mp3s (the Machina II Mp3's hosted by this website, however, are pretty snappy). Nonetheless, the 2LP portion of this, at least, is a must-have for fans.
